IT'S not an old picture from six months ago . . . a sextet of sprightly Santas really were jogging around the pitch at Portman Road on one of the hottest days of the year!

The jolly half-dozen, who limbered up with a lap around the pitch, have six months to go until the busiest day of the year for all Santas, with the exception of Christmas Day of course.

The warm-up was in preparation for the third Santa Run, in aid of East Anglia's Children's Hospices (EACH), which cares for children with life threatening illnesses and has hospices based in Ipswich, Quidenham and Milton in Cambridge.

Karen Chesney, EACH events fundraiser, explained the importance of the run for the charity, saying: “The vital care and support services EACH provides cost around �5.8 million a year and we rely on public support for the vast majority of this.

“Taking part in the Santa Run in Ipswich is a great way to support your local children's hospice and is great fun as well.”
